Subject: Veltrix licensing spat — quick update

Hi all,

Quick heads-up for the exec team: the Veltrix Systems dispute over the Cartographe module licence is dragging on. Their counsel rejected our last offer, and our outside firm thinks we should expect mediation by next quarter. Finance folks, please ring-fence a contingency in the Q3 forecast just in case. Before anyone asks where this leaves our broader roadmap, here's the confidential position.

confidential, kahog-bawif: The northern region missed its Pramir quota by 20.0 percent last quarter. Casaxek Freight plans to lower the Fraion list price by 41.5 percent in December. The finance team signed off on a budget of $236.4 million for Project Druius. The renewal with Fenysix Partners closes at $91.3 million a year, 2.1 percent below the last contract.

## Tuning

Heads up for review: the knobs in Routewise's pick-list optimizer are deliberately conservative. The annealing schedule converges slowly on purpose — the Dunmore site hit pathological zig-zag routes when we cooled faster. If you're tempted to bump the neighbor-swap rate, please run the replay suite against last month's order log first. The cart-capacity penalty and the zone-crossing cost interact, so don't change both in one PR. The constants under review, with their current values, are listed here.

limits module of bahap-yaweg:
BUDGETS = {
    "praion": 741,
    "istax": 629,
    "holdor": 926,
    "ulaion": 219,
    "gorwyn": 412,
}

**Action item (PM-214, Coldvault archival):** Automate archiving of cold storage buckets older than the retention cutoff. Manual sweeps missed two regions last quarter and blew the storage budget. Owner: infra rotation. Sweep cadence, batch size, and age thresholds must be config-driven, not hardcoded, so on-call can tune under load. Dry-run mode required before first prod run. Proposed defaults for review at sync are below.

limits module of fahog-kahop:
CAPS = {
    "fraeth": 189,
    "drumir": 842,
}